However, that harmony came to an abrupt end over the weekend when rumors surfaced that Craig and Rodriguez had broken up.
The news shocked fans, especially since the couple had been seen together just hours before speculation began.At first, the clues were subtle, as folks noticed the pair removed each other’s names from their Instagram bios, and all of PPG and PPGM unfollowed Rodriguez.
Social media then quickly lit up, with fans throwing around accusations of cheating and worse as possible reasons behind Craig and Rodriguez’s sudden split.On Tuesday, the pair finally confirmed their breakup, with Craig speaking out first in an Instagram story that thanked her followers for all of their “love & support.”Advertisement
“As you know, Kenny and I are no longer together,” she began.
“Please know that I have seen all the breakup theories and none have matched up to how terrible, disgusting and disappointing it truly is.”She continued: “Discovering that someone you loved isn’t who you thought they were and that the relationship you thought you were building hasn’t been genuine since day one has been truly devastating.Thank you for respecting my privacy and please know as a child of God, I will always be okay.”Craig's breakup statement.JaNa Craig's InstagramAdvertisement
Rodriguez then followed suit with a statement that read: “The past few days have been incredibly difficult.
